1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How many significant figures does the number 0.002040 have?
Back
4
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How many significant figures does the number 100.3 have?
Back
4
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Round 1047.78 to three sig figs
Back
1050
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
23 X 12.4 (Multiply and round to 3 significant digits)
Back
285
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How close a measurement is to the accepted value is called..
Back
Accuracy
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
This bullseye demonstrates...
Options: High Accuracy & High Precision, High Accuracy & Low Precision, Low Accuracy & High Precision, Low Accuracy & Low Precision
Back
Low Accuracy & High Precision
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Percent error calculation: Measured length = 12 cm, Actual length = 14.25 cm.
Back
15.79%
